Malaria remains a formidable challenge in global health, with young children bearing the brunt of its devastating impact. Recognizing this, the arrival of the RTS,S malaria vaccine heralds a proactive approach to immunization that specifically targets this vulnerable demographic.
With children under five being especially at risk for malaria, the introduction of the RTS,S vaccine is a significant leap forward in the fight against this disease. Immunization is key to preventing the contraction and spread of malaria, and the vaccine provides an essential tool in safeguarding the health of young ones. Developed after extensive research, this vaccine aims to establish a strong line of defense against malaria in children, mitigating the risk of severe health outcomes.

To be effective, the RTS,S vaccine requires administration at specific intervals, ensuring optimal immunity for each child. The vaccination regimen includes several doses, which collectively function to bolster young immune systems and decrease the likelihood of malaria-related complications and fatalities.
